After Hours Til Dawn Tour 2026: The Weeknd, a diamond-certified global superstar, has announced three more London shows at Wembley Stadium for his record-breaking After Hours Til Dawn Stadium Tour 2026. The new concert dates are: Sunday, August 16, 2026, Tuesday, August 18, 2026 and Wednesday, August 19, 2026. 

This makes a total of five nights in London at the famous Wembley Stadium. Tickets for the new shows will go on sale on Friday, September 12 at 12:00 p.m. (local time). The After Hours Til Dawn Tour celebrates three of The Weeknd’s biggest albums: After Hours (2020), Dawn FM (2022) and Hurry Up Tomorrow (2025). 

The shows include his greatest hits and use groundbreaking production with a powerful setlist. In North America, the tour included more than 40 sold-out stadium shows.
The Weeknd broke many attendance and ticket sales records in cities like New York, Denver, Seattle, Edmonton, Montreal, Orlando, Arlington, Houston, Boston, and Los Angeles.

In Toronto, he set a record with six shows at the Rogers Centre—the most ever by a male solo artist on a single tour in Canada. In Los Angeles, he played the most shows by a male solo artist at SoFi Stadium. In Texas, he sold more tickets than any other artist in 2025.

The After Hours Til Dawn Tour started in 2022 and has now become the biggest R&B tour in history. It has visited North America, Europe, the UK, South America, and Australia. The Weeknd is also working on special projects during the tour:

He opened the Samra Origins Vinyl Café with Nespresso in New York City. It will run until mid-October 2025 and mixes music and coffee chosen by The Weeknd.

The Weeknd will partner with Global Citizen to raise money for the FIFA Global Citizen Education Fund, which helps provide education for children worldwide.

He will continue to work with the United Nations World Food Programme (WFP) through the XO Humanitarian Fund to fight global hunger. For every ticket sold: €1 in Europe, £1 in the UK and $1 in Mexico and Brazil.  Fans can also earn free tickets by taking action with Global Citizen to help end extreme poverty.

Who is The Weeknd?

The Weeknd’s real name is Abel Tesfaye. He is a Canadian singer, songwriter, and producer. He became famous in the early 2010s with a set of mixtapes. These songs gave him a dark and mysterious image that stood out in the R&B world. Later, he released big albums like:

  • Kiss Land
  • Beauty Behind the Madness
  • Starboy

These albums made him a global pop star. He worked with many famous artists, including Daft Punk and Ariana Grande. In 2020, his album After Hours became a huge success.
It gave the world hit songs like “Blinding Lights” and “Save Your Tears.” This album was a turning point in his career.

The After Hours Til Dawn Tour was created from this album. The show is designed like a cosmic journey through a post-apocalyptic city. The stage has massive lights, video screens, a giant moon, and a futuristic city theme. It feels like a movie brought to life while he performs his songs.

The tour has been a huge success worldwide. It shows how The Weeknd grew from a small niche artist to a stadium-filling superstar. His concerts are more than music — they are cinematic experiences that fans will never forget.

How much are The Weeknd After Hours Til Dawn Tour 2026 tickets?

Ticket prices change depending on the venue, seat location, and demand. From official sources like Ticketmaster, StubHub:

  • UK show tickets start from around £60.25.
  • VIP packages can cost up to £671.76.
  • General Admission (standing) tickets are about £145.

These are the face-value prices (the original price set by the seller). On resale platforms, prices can go up or down depending on market demand. Sometimes you might find tickets for less than face value close to the event. But most of the time, tickets become more expensive as the shows sell out and demand increases. This is especially true for high-demand shows, such as the London dates.
